Scott Pilgrim vs Twins! And their robots!
Once upon a time, a comic artist named Bryan Lee O'Malley did a comic series around a central character named Scott Pilgrim. That comic series got made into a movie called Scott Pilgrim Vs The World. The movie was not bad, but was definitely worth seeing if only because it made me want to read the comic series it was based on. And I'm here now to tell you that O'Malley's original series is awesome. It's also almost impossible to describe, but I'll give it my best shot and say it's original, it's funny, it's way surreal, and it's probably unlike anything you've ever read.On the surface, the plot arc of the six-volume series is centered around Scott Pilgrim, a twenty-something game-playing slacker in a Canadian garage band, who meets the girl of his dreams (literally) and finds he must defeat her seven evil ex-es if he wants to date her. But like an iceberg, the surface only hints at everything that lies beneath.Scott Pilgrim Vs The Universe is the fifth volume in the series. The cast of returning characters include:Scott Pilgrim, a wide-eyed and likeable but perpetually clueless 23-year-old slacker who's in a garage band called Sex Bob-omb. Who, in this volume, has a birthday. ("Ladies and gentlemen, I have an announcement to make. I, Scott Pilgrim, will be the best 24-year-old... _ever_!")Ramona Flowers, a roller-blading delivery girl for Amazon.ca and the girl of Scott's dreams. ("You and _her_?!" "Oh, relax. It was a phase.")Knives Chau, his 17-year-old Chinese former sort-of girlfriend who still has a major crush on him. ("I've kissed the lips that've kissed you!!!")Wallace Wells, his cool but boy-crazy gay roommate. ("Mobil? He's at a business thing on the astral plane. But he left his body for me to play with.")Stephen Stills, lead guitarist in the band. ("Do you always refer to him by his full name?" - "Who? Stephen Stills? Yes.")Kim Pine, the band's drummer and Scott's ex-girlfriend from high school. ("I need some air. The stupidity in here is making me feel faint.")Young Neil Nordegraf, Stephen Still's roommate and the band's biggest fan. ("What do you play?" "Um... nothing, I just live here.")Comeau, who knows everyone. ("Well, I wouldn't say _everyone_, but yeah, I guess.")Julie Powers, Stephen Stills' on-again/off-again but always bitchy girlfriend. ("That song is about me, people! He thinks I'm a total bitch and a half!" "You mean she doesn't _know_?")Stacey Pilgrim, Scott's younger sister. ("She's Chinese? Wait till Mom hears about this!")And last but not least, Kyle and Ken Katayanagi, twin brothers (even though one of them's blonde), the fifth and sixth of Ramona's evil ex-es to challenge Scott Pilgrim. ("So... you dated twins?" "Um... yep." "At the same time?" "I don't have to answer that!")I highly recommend this book (and the entire series) to anyone who appreciates a comic series with a unique visual style, engaging characters, the kind of surreal world we only wish we could live in, and just a great fun read.

okay, so i finally got my hands on "Scott Pilgrim Vs. The Universe", volume 5 of the series by Bryan Lee O'malley. for those just joining us, Scott Pilgrim revolves around the social life of it's twenty-something title character and his adorable supporting cast. it's a lot like Charlie Brown, but with more sex and fight scenes. Its unique blend of action, romance, slice-of-life and humor is -like the immortal Slinky- fun for both girls and boys.so anyways, similar to vol 3, "Scott Pilgrim Vs The Universe" is much, much darker than the uparching "Scott Pilgrim Gets It Together" (for which O'Malley snagged ghettoManga Cartoonist of the Year and OGN of the Year in 2008)... O'Malley meticulously takes apart the good vibes Scott and Ramona brought into this issue from the last volume. the pressures of moving in together would be hard enough on them, but now the unspoken circumstances of Ramona's breakup with evil-exboyfriend Gideon are casting a shadow over Scott and Ramona's future... and did i mention Scott has to repeatedly battle the Katayanagi Twins and their increasingly tough Robots? yeah, there's that too...The Darker tone of this volume makes it less fun to read than the last one, but it's still top notch. Scott's repeated references to Clairemont-era X-men storylines echo the concept of this volume that things have to get much worse before they get better. Even when Scott vanquishes the Twins, there's little cause to celebrate because of... well, you get the idea!when this volume ends, the stage is set for the ultimate battle with Gideon, so you probably wanna read all five previous joints so you can be ready to complete the collection of this classic grahic novel series when volume 6 drops!holla!samax-ghettoManga Quarterlycomics.hipHop.news.art.culture
